Many stoves are equipped with riddling grates that allow combustion air to flow under the fuel. This feature is important for the efficient operation of multi fuel stoves because it helps prevent the accumulation of ash, which could block the flow of air and starve the fire. It is also essential that the ash pan beneath is regularly empty to ensure it is free of ash so that it does not hinder the bars of the grate.

To ensure that your multi-fuel stove functioning properly, it is essential to follow the instructions of the manufacturer and maintain your chimney regularly. Use the right size of logs, and make sure they are properly seasoned. Dry seasoned firewood burns more efficiently, and produces less smoke. It is also recommended to avoid using coal for heating, as it is being phased out because of its high levels pollution and smoke.

The glass door to the stove is another area that requires regular maintenance. Soot can build up over time, turning the glass dark and difficult to see through. To avoid this you can make use of a soft scourer as well as a damp cloth to clean the glass frequently. Some multifuel stoves come with an air wash system that can help to keep the glass clean and prevent the accumulation of soot.
